WrestleMania 37 took place over two nights this weekend from Raymond James Stadium, and Randy Orton vs. The Fiend was the match that officially kicked off Night 2.

Orton vs. The Fiend was quite the presentation, but when it was all said and done it was Randy Orton who picked up the victory after Alexa Bliss distracted The Fiend.

It seemed that momentum was on The Fiend’s side, but as he was about to hit Sister Abigail flames shot out of the ring and Alexa Bliss popped out of a large jack in the box at ringside with black liquid pouring over her face. Orton then hit the RKO for the win, and The Fiend stared at Alexa Bliss until the lights went out and they both disappeared.

Fightful Select reports that as of last Friday the original plan was for The Fiend to defeat Randy Orton at WrestleMania 37.

People involved with the storyline were not told how the angle was supposed to end, other than it was supposed to write Randy Orton off TV. There’s currently no word on what WWE has planned for The Fiend and Alexa Bliss moving forward, or if Randy Orton will still be taking time off.

The finish of the match was changed over the weekend with Orton becoming the winner. The surprise finish was reportedly pitched over the weekend with Vince McMahon and Bruce Prichard being instrumental in the decision making.
